FTR said, however, that the environment for carriers remains “very positive,” with rising prices and tight truckload hauling capacity.
“FTR expects truck utilization to remain above 98 percent indefinitely with good freight demand, limited capacity, and sustained regulatory drag affecting the sector,” FTR said in a news release. “These conditions continue to push pricing higher with an expected growth of 5 percent or greater during 2014.”
Jonathan Starks, FTR’s director of transportation analysis, said, “The TCI took a modest hit during April, but is still solidly positive and should stay higher for most of 2014. One of the main reasons for that comes from the pricing environment. Spot rates have leveled off but are still well above levels seen last year at this time. Contract rates, on the other hand, move up and down much slower as new contracts get slowly implemented over time. Trucking looks to be on very solid footing and should continue to show growth throughout 2014.”
